AI Agent Transactions: The $52B Market Demands Crypto Settlement


The foundation for a new payment economy is being laid in real time. Atlassian's Rovo AI agents have already automated 2.4 million workflow tasks across its customer base in just six months. This is not a futuristic concept; it is the current operational scale of agentic work. The market is projected to explode, with the global AI agent sector expected to reach $52.62 billion by 2030. This represents a new class of activity: 'agentic commerce,' where autonomous agents execute transactions on behalf of users and businesses.
The sheer volume and nature of these interactions create a fundamental mismatch with legacy systems. Each AI workflow can trigger hundreds of micro-activities, each with sub-cent costs. Traditional billing platforms are built for larger, less frequent transactions and struggle with this economics. The result is a bottleneck where the efficiency gains from automation are eroded by settlement friction.
The thesis is clear: this micro-transaction economy demands a new settlement layer. For transactions to be truly automated and efficient, they must be settled in a native, programmable currency. The infrastructure for this is emerging, with platforms designed for agent-to-agent payments that enable instant settlement and real-time metering. The shift from manual approval to autonomous execution requires a financial rail that moves at the same speed.
Crypto as the Settlement Layer: Early Flow Signals
The vision is clear: a neutral, permissionless settlement layer beneath AI agents. Illia Polosukhin, co-founder of NEAR, frames it directly: "AI is going to be on the front end, and blockchain is going to be the back end." This isn't about flashy tokens; it's about crypto providing the fundamental financial rails for a new economy. The early signals show infrastructure being built for this exact purpose.
Platforms like AgentRegistry are creating the foundational registry for this world. It functions as a decentralized ledger for AI agents, using token-bound accounts to enable secure, authenticated communication and transactions. Crucially, it facilitates autonomous execution and seamless token integration, allowing agents to hold and transfer assets without human intervention. This is the first layer of the flow system.
At the same time, the acceleration of asset tokenization provides a parallel, institutional signal. The launch of DTCC's tokenization service, enabled by a pivotal SEC no-action letter, represents a major step for traditional finance. It signals that the infrastructure for programmable, digital assets is moving from niche experiments to core market operations. This institutional momentum validates the underlying need for a digital settlement layer that crypto is uniquely positioned to provide.
Catalysts, Risks, and What to Watch
The path to crypto settlement is paved with regulatory clarity. A pivotal moment arrived with the SEC's no-action letter for DTCC's tokenization service. This institutional green light validates the need for a digital settlement layer and provides a framework that could accelerate adoption across the financial system. For the AI agent economy, such regulatory certainty is the essential catalyst that de-risks infrastructure investment and paves the way for mainstream integration.
The primary near-term risk is governance failure. Research indicates that more than 40% of AI agent initiatives could be abandoned by 2027 if companies don't get fundamentals right. This isn't a technological hurdle but an operational and strategic one. Projects will falter without clear ROI models, proper orchestration, and governance frameworks. The consequence for crypto's role is direct: if the underlying agent economy fails to scale, the demand for its settlement layer evaporates.
What to watch is the practical adoption of payment rails. First, the integration of stablecoins as core payment infrastructure will signal whether crypto moves from theory to transactional reality. Look for their use in B2B flows and treasury operations. Second, monitor the emergence of agent-native payment platforms like Nevermined. Their deployment speed and ability to handle sub-cent micropayments will determine if the promised efficiency gains are real or just another layer of complexity.
